Circuit/System Description

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2007 Saturn Vue.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

The instrument panel cluster (IPC) calculates the mileage based on the vehicle speed signal circuit from the engine control module (ECM)/powertrain control module (PCM). The ECM/PCM sends the vehicle speed information via CAN serial data to the body control module (BCM). The BCM then sends the information via class 2 serial data to the IPC indicating the value of the odometer. The odometer will display error if an internal memory failure is detected. The odometer displays either miles or kilometers and the desired units can be accessed by pressing the trip/reset switch.
